Default How much did they want if you bought it back?

You could have fixed this for little $$?

Unless the engine is toast, and the timing belt looked intact, then 5k$ of the money they gave you after the settlement would have had you in a new carbon front end, bumpers and allwith everything perfect. I really like that color and interior combo, nicest I have seen and it looks like you cared for the car, I am sorry you lost it. For everyones benefit always have a good bodyman you trust look at things before settling, rebuilders make lots of money from cars like this. I know a guy who is a millionare from buying salvage or wrecked and rebuilding.

I think you will see this car back on the market as a salvage title. The last totaled Audi I had I bought back the car for 500$ (later sold parts off it and realized over 30k$ + the 12k$ that they gave me for a 93 URS4 and a nice one, but that car had huge mods) and the insurance man didnt classify it as a salvage, I retained a regular title. If you have sig. modified engine and driveline it is only way to go.

Again I am really sorry you lost the car, but next time you should look into repairing, usually if you insist, and the cost to repair doesnt exceed the payout then they will cooperate. They figure jobs on formulas and if you even know a body man you can usually save lots of money over their estimate to repair. all this go's out the door if you dont have a passing acquaintence with a body guy/ cant do any work yourself/ or it involves major structural or mechanical damage.

I have a friend ;&gt;} who has totaled 7 cars and bought back 5 and made money on all last 5, only because 1 was trashed and it took one to learn how the system worked. Many times adjusters will have close relationships with the rebuilders. Dont trust insurance companies.
